Jobs for Radio, TV & Digital Communication Grads in Arkansas
7,540 people in the state and 1,034,790 in the nation are employed in jobs related to Digital Communication.
Wages for Radio, TV & Digital Communication Jobs in Arkansas
In this state, Digital Communication grads earn an average of $89,151. Nationwide, they make an average of $132,364.

Radio, TV & Digital Communication Careers in AR
Some of the careers Digital Communication majors go into include:
| Job Title | Nationwide Job Growth | Nationwide Median Salary |
|---|---|---|
| Web and Digital Interface Designers | 13% | $88,198 |
| Compliance Managers | 13% | $117,178 |
| Media Programming Directors | 11% | $90,799 |
| Media and Communication Workers, All Other | 11% | $69,171 |
| Wind Energy Development Managers | 10% | $169,952 |
| Film and Video Editors | 10% | $89,576 |
| Regulatory Affairs Managers | 10% | $77,828 |
| Broadcast Announcers and Radio Disc Jockeys | 8% | $108,419 |
| Managers, All Other | 6% | $95,684 |
| Wind Energy Operations Managers | 5% | $122,567 |
| Video Game Designers | 3% | $62,617 |
| Loss Prevention Managers | 2% | $165,723 |
